Jump to content

OVH bloque tous les mails en provenance de ma boutique Prestashop


Recommended Posts

Bonjour

Cela fait 3 jours que je sèche sur un problème bien particulier.

Je suis en version Prestashop 1.7.6.5.

Nous envoyons nos mails depuis Prestashop avec PHP (normalement d'après ce que j'ai pu voir dans le paramétrage BO).

Tous les mails envoyés aux clients sortent sans problème. Mais, tous les mails d'alertes m'avertissant que j'ai une nouvelle commande ou un nouveau message n'arrivent pas.

Pire, tous les mails alerte adressés à moi en tant que gestionnaire de la boutique ou client fictif que je crée avec une adresse de mes domaines gérés par OVH n'arrivent pas.

Ceci est vrai pour mon domaine principal en .com mais aussi en .fr

J'ai contacté OVH qui me renvoie vers Prestashop, et mon webmaster  me renvoie vers OVH. Et moi, je suis là en plein milieu d'un champ de tir, et mon problème n'est pas résolu.

Quelqu'un aurait il une idée pour résoudre ce problème, ou faut il abandonner définitivement les mails en PHP pour passer par SMTP ?

Merci à tous de votre aide

 

Link to comment
Share on other sites

1) Vérifier si la configuration du module est correcte dans le Module Manager.

2) 

Voici comment obtenir un rapport pour déterminer si votre configuration pour envoyer des emails est correcte :

Dans l'administration de Prestashop : Paramètres avancés > Emails

Envoyer un email de test à l'adresse que vous indique cette page : https://www.mail-tester.com/

Si le service reçoit votre email de test, il vous proposera un rapport pour vous aidez à identifier les problèmes et proposer des solutions comme la mise en place de SPF et DKIM.

Si le service ne reçoit pas votre email de test, c’est que votre hébergeur a désactivé vos envois de mail ou que votre serveur est blacklisté probablement à cause d’une vague de spam réalisée depuis votre site. Par exemple si vous constatez beaucoup de faux comptes clients ou que votre formulaire de contact génère pleins de messages. Prenez alors contact avec votre hébergeur.

  • Like 1
Link to comment
Share on other sites

Bonjour Janett

 

Merci pour votre message d'aide: c'est vraiment bienvenu! J'ai cru que j'allais devenir chèvre avec ce problème.

Justement, j'étais en train de lire l'un de vos autres posts, et j'ai envoyé un mail pour tester. Le score est de 3,8 c'est à dire très très mauvais.
J'ai ajouté la zone DNS, car il apparait que le domaine  n'était pas autorisé à envoyer des mails. Par contre, j'ai une petite différence par rapport à ce que mail-tester suggère comme modifications:

v=spf1 include:mx.ovh.com ip4:188.164.196.19 ~all

et moi je n'ai réussi à paramétrer que la chose suivante:

"v=spf1 a mx ip4:188.164.196.19 include:mx.ovh.com ~all" avec les "guillemets". Est-ce que ça change quelque chose ?

Il y a d'autres petites erreurs comme le Reverse DNS qui n'est pas correct, mais le site n'indique pas comment le corriger. Alors avant de faire une catastrophe (je suis très douée pour ça", je préfère qu'on m'indique exactement quoi faire.

En tout cas un grand merci à vous!

 

Link to comment
Share on other sites

Rebonjour

Bon, après avoir modifié le SPF, je suis passée à un score de 7,7 ce qui est mieux, mais les emails ne passent toujours pas vers les adresses de mon domaine...

Il reste des erreurs, mais je ne sais pas comment modifier les paramètres, ni où.

Un guidage serait apprécié 🙂

Merci d'avance

 

Link to comment
Share on other sites

Bonjour Janett

Je dois préciser la chose suivante: mon domaine et donc mes adresses mails sont hébergées chez OVH. Par contre, mon prestashop est sur un serveur extérieur.

Dans ce cas très précis, comment doit être configuré le serveur extérieur qui contient mon prestashop pour "router les mails vers OVH. J'ai l'impression de ne pas du tout comprendre comment celà peut fonctionner.

Car actuellement, tous les envois de mail (nouveau client, changement de statut de commande, messages client sur "nous contacter", test de l'envoi de mail ) vers les adresses mail des clients fonctionnent parfaitement.

Par contre, les messages ayant pour destinataire n'importe quelle adresse de mes 2 domaines OVH ne fonctionnent pas: messages de service (réception d'un message client, envoi d'une demande de renseignement avec une de mes adresses mail OVH, test de l'envoi de mail).

Je précise que si je passe par la messagerie outlook ou webmail, toutes mes adresses mail OVH fonctionnent bien.

Là où ça coince, c'est entre le serveur extérieur contenant mon prestashop et la distribution de courrier vers les adresses mail OVH.

Quels test faut il faire pour mieux cerner le problème ?

Merci pour vos suggestions

Bonne journée!

 

Link to comment
Share on other sites

  • 9 months later...

Bonjour,

si vous utilisez PLESK pour héberger vos sites vous devez désactivé la gestion des e-mails pour le domaine concerné.

Il faut vérifier / demander à l'hébergeur du serveur s'il envoi bien les mails vers les serveurs OVH et qu'ils ne restent pas sur le même serveur.

Le problème ne vient pas de OVH, ni de Prestashop, il vient du serveur ou de l’hébergeur.

Je vous conseil de vous tourner vers votre hébergeur ou infogérance.

Je vous déconseille le mode smtp de Prestashop sur le long terme, mais vous pouvez vous tourner vers cette solution en attendant de voir le problème avec votre hébergeur/infogérance.

 

Link to comment
Share on other sites

Bonjour,

non, si tout est chez ovh en hébergement mutualisé,

il faut que vous vérifiez vos champs DNS type SPF, DMARC et DKIM.

Si vous envoyé sur une adresse microsoft (hotmail, msn, live) là c'est plus compliqué car vous ne pouvez pas configuré votre reverse DNS,

sinon il vous faut un reverse DNS correspondant à votre domaine.

commencer par faire des tests avec mail-tester.com et envoyé nous les rapports si vous souhaitez que l'on puisse vous aider.

Link to comment
Share on other sites

Bonjour, 

Je vous remercie pour votre réponse. 

Comme je l'expliquai, tous les mails en provenance de Prestashop n'arrivent pas sur les adresses emails de mon nom de domaine (seulement sur ces adresses). 

Je vous joins la capture d'écran des mails Prestashop. 

Merci beaucoup. 

Capture configuration mails Prestashop.JPG

Link to comment
Share on other sites

  • 5 months later...

Bonjour,

j'ai exactement les même problemes versions 1.7.7.5

1° Pour accéder au backoffice si je coche mot de passe oublié, je ne reçois pas le mail

2° Idem pour le formulaire de contact

3° dans configuration email, l'email test est envoyé mais aucune reception

Merci pour votre aide

Link to comment
Share on other sites

pour changer de serveur, il faut migrer l'application sur un nouveau serveur, mais cela demande à un professionnel d'intervenir.

le smtp devrait corrigé le problème, refaite un test une fois le compte smtp bien configuré et enregistré et cela devrait fonctionner correctement.

Link to comment
Share on other sites

ah oui en effet

https://fr.aide.yahoo.com/kb/SLN4724.html

Serveur de mail sortant (SMTP)

Serveur : smtp.mail.yahoo.com

Port : 465 ou 587

SSL requis : Oui

TLS requis : oui (le cas échéant)

Authentification requise : Oui

Votre nom d’utilisateur

Adresse mail : votre adresse mail complète ([email protected]).

Mot de passe : le mot de passe de votre compte.

Authentification requise : Oui

Link to comment
Share on other sites

cela ne fonctionne pas...

pour pouvoir utiliser leur smtp une boite mail a été créer sur ovh

le seul mail qui arrive est par le test email, le formulaire ne fonctionne pas ainsi que le mot de passe oublié pour accéder au BO

Link to comment
Share on other sites

je ne comprends plus rien,

vous souhaiter envoyer les mails depuis quelle adresse mail ?

Quel est le domaine et l'hébergement de votre site ?

Avez-vous bien configurer l'adresse e-mail d'envoi via "Paramètres de la boutique -> Contact -> Contacts & Magasins -> Coordonnées" ?

Link to comment
Share on other sites

Pouvez-vous répondre à ces questions point par point :

  • Adresse e-mail d'envoi paramétrée sur le serveur ([email protected]) il me semble
  • Adresse d'envoi des e-mails souhaité ([email protected]) il me semble
  • Type d'hébergement (mutualisé, vps, dédié)
  • Adresse mail sur lequel vous ne recevez pas les mails ([email protected]) il me semble

Ainsi je pourrais mieux vous guider pour corriger ce problème.

Link to comment
Share on other sites

1 Adresse e-mail d'envoi paramétrée sur le serveur ([email protected]) il me semble

Pour comprendre, j'ai fait appel au mois de juin à une société "spécialiste du prestashop" il ont installer la nouvelle versions 1.7.7.5 suite a ces problèmes, j'ai payé la facture au préalable et ils ne sont pas arrivé a corriger ce probleme me laissant dans l'ignorance. de ce fait, j'ai contacté un autre prestataire (facturé  à l'heure) qui a modifié les informations SMTP (backoffice)  initial yahoo (qui ne marchait pas) en créant une autre boite mail chez ovh, et en modifiant le SMTP([email protected]) mais cela ne fonctionne pas, sauf pour l'email test qui lui fonctionné

j'ai rentrer les informations smtp de yahoo, cela ne marche pas, j'ai donc rentrer à nouveau le smtp pour [email protected] et maintenant l'email test ne marche plus

2 Adresse d'envoi des e-mails souhaité [email protected]

3. sur ovh je n'arrive pas a trouver si c'est dédié ou mutualisé, j'ai une offre business

4. les mails n'arrivait pas sur lpdf38 et encore moins avec le redirection d'email info@correnco

En espérant vous avoir éclairé...

Merci !

 

Link to comment
Share on other sites

il y a 47 minutes, Hubert a dit :

sur ovh je n'arrive pas a trouver si c'est dédié ou mutualisé, j'ai une offre business

Offre business = hébergement mutualisé. (https://www.ovh.com/fr/hebergement-web/ )

Personnellement, je placerais une adresse email officielle qui va avec le nom de domaine (ex: [email protected] ) dans votre Prestashop et qui servirait d'envoi et de réception des mails de votre boutique.

Si vous désirez avoir une copie des mails entrants de [email protected] sur votre adresse Yahoo, il suffit de mettre le MX ovh en redirection avec copie.

firefox_R5p7VnfSrz.thumb.jpg.00ef4f0e80ee84e3382df0df397f74e8.jpg

firefox_rU5I05OZTV.jpg.11c522abf7dde9a07a5fe6c1d93f9b54.jpg

Simple, propre, efficace.

 

 

Link to comment
Share on other sites

  • 1 year later...

Bonjour, 2ans après j'update ce topic car j'ai le même problème, mes mails ne s'envoient pas a part le mail de test ou je suis noté 3.8. je suis en fonction mail php pour l'envoi des mails. https://www.mail-tester.com/test-sayqswlct&reloaded=1

quand je test la reinitialisation des mails cela ne passe pas (classicautoelec.com)

j'ai tout essayé pour améliorer la note mais rien n'y fais. j'ai demandé de l'aide à ovh ainsi qu'a gandi (ou est enregistré mon spf) mais rien n'a changé, cela fais un mois qu'aucun email ne part de mon site et c'est très gênant pour mes clients

si quelqu'un aurait une réponse

merci beaucoup 

Nathan

Link to comment
Share on other sites

11 minutes ago, webmaster41 said:

Bonjour, 2ans après j'update ce topic car j'ai le même problème, mes mails ne s'envoient pas a part le mail de test ou je suis noté 3.8. je suis en fonction mail php pour l'envoi des mails. https://www.mail-tester.com/test-sayqswlct&reloaded=1

quand je test la reinitialisation des mails cela ne passe pas (classicautoelec.com)

j'ai tout essayé pour améliorer la note mais rien n'y fais. j'ai demandé de l'aide à ovh ainsi qu'a gandi (ou est enregistré mon spf) mais rien n'a changé, cela fais un mois qu'aucun email ne part de mon site et c'est très gênant pour mes clients

si quelqu'un aurait une réponse

merci beaucoup 

Nathan

petit + j'ai fais un check up sur mx tool box qui m'a annoncé cela : 

mx0.mail.ovh.netBlacklisted by UCEPROTECTL3 More Info

mx2.mail.ovh.netBlacklisted by UCEPROTECTL3 More Info

mx1.mail.ovh.netBlacklisted by UCEPROTECTL3 More Info

mx3.mail.ovh.netBlacklisted by UCEPROTECTL3 More Info

dns classicautoelec.comPrimary Name Server Not Listed At Parent More Info

dmarc classicautoelec.comDMARC Quarantine/Reject policy not enabled More Info

dns classicautoelec.comSOA Serial Number Format is Invalid More Info

dns classicautoelec.comSOA Expire Value out of recommended range More Info

mx classicautoelec.comDMARC Quarantine/Reject policy not enabled More Info

si quelqu'un à déjà eu le même souci ou à déjà trouvé la solution 

merci à vous !!

Link to comment
Share on other sites

il y a une heure, webmaster41 a dit :

si quelqu'un à déjà eu le même souci ou à déjà trouvé la solution 

Oui, utiliser un SMTP tiers comme celui proposé gratuitement par Brevo et ne plus utiliser sur sa boutique le compte OVH associé.

Cela permet aussi d'avoir des statistiques de livraison et d'ouverture plus précis.

  • Like 1
Link to comment
Share on other sites

22 hours ago, Mediacom87 said:

Oui, utiliser un SMTP tiers comme celui proposé gratuitement par Brevo et ne plus utiliser sur sa boutique le compte OVH associé.

Cela permet aussi d'avoir des statistiques de livraison et d'ouverture plus précis.

j'ai mis en place brevo hier soir et ce matin, à 11h tout etait configuré et fonctionnait merci beaucoup !! vraiment la solution de facilité par rapport a ovh qui est une merde sans nom

merci mediacom !!

Link to comment
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
×
×
  • Create New...